My mom and I were visiting my uncle last year. The weather was very good for mid-september, so we decided to have our lunch outside. Just two meters away from our table this little fellow choose to have a dust bath. That little fellow is a house sparrow (Passer domesticus). I shot quite a few pics, and I'm posting the best. First I wanted to assemble the pics into a collage of some kind, but that didn't work out very well, so I'm posting them separately. No postwork, best viewed full size, of course. Enjoy!
